Stories Under the Stars

Come along to a family-friendly free event with an outdoor cinema, a glow-in-the-dark artwork installation, storytelling, markets, live music and more.

Brought to you by the City of Parramatta, listen, learn and participate in a beautiful evening by the Parramatta River as we celebrate First Nations art, language and culture.

There will be plenty of activities, workshops and give aways including:

  • Outdoor Cinema presented by Optus.
  • 500 native plant give ways from City of Parramatta Council.
  • Yilabara Path Laneway phosphorescent mural.
  • Meet Mahalia Murphy from the Parramatta Eels.
  • Live music by First Nations Artists.
  • Learn nursery songs in Dharug with Merrilee McNaught.
  • Jannawi Dance Clan’s Indigenous dance workshops and Indigenous facepainting for kids.
  • Basket weaving workshops.
  • Bush to Bowl’s cooking demo & “Bush Tucker” talk.
  • Uncle Chris Tobin’s (Dharug Elder) yarn and Q&A on “How humans lived”.
  • Look out for some Parramatta Eels players.
